Zach Zehnder writes, “I believe that truly following Jesus means that we should be willing to live a life doing what He asks us to do (i.e. “love your neighbor!”) But, before you can DO things as a Christian you will need to simply spend some time BEING with Jesus.Over these next 40 days, we are going to focus on the actual words of Jesus in the Bible. As we focus on the “Red Letter Words” of Jesus we will focus on five main principles: Being, Forgiving, Serving, Giving and Growing. Jesus invites you to spend time with Him every moment of your life (Being). As you receive the gift of His grace, the Holy Spirit encourages you to share this gift of mercy with others (Forgiving). As you grow in your faith in Jesus, the Holy Spirt will lead you to see how much that Jesus has done for you and will inspire you to live for others (Serving). When you recognize that Jesus has blessed you with the eternal blessings of His love, you can be guided not to trust in the things of man, but to trust in the gift of Jesus’ love (Giving). We are all then invited to share this treasure with others as we simply share what God has done for us in our lives (Going).
